dc.description.abstractThe progressive evolution of electrical energy demand, interchained with increasingly digital lifes, require continuous improvements in the distribution system, rising its confiability, security, economics and service quality. By this mean, exploring electronic and digital resources that helps building those enhancements is essential. Fault Indicators are devices that may be an alternative to upgrade the current state, by monitoring and transmitting data about the distribution system. Therefore, appropriate actions and people’s logistics can be applied, avoiding superfluous energy usage as well as excessive time taken by the maintenance teams. A qualitative case study including these instruments will be analysed, considering the real economic resolutions for the power distribution company and consumers, as in related parameters to maintenance and restoration, like DEC (Equivalent duration of interruption by consumer unit). Five different cases are developed in a network test with the application of fault indicators and distributed generation (GD). The comparison among all cases results in clear viability for the project, then the estimated payback is seven faults or four months for the analysed network.
